Department of Ag warns about seed packages from China

 

Nebraska Department of Agriculture photo

The Nebraska Department of Agriculture reported Tuesday Nebraska citizens have received unsolicited packages of seeds in the mail in recent days.

"Our team has, and will continue to, work with USDA Animal Plant Health Inspection Service on any reports received in Nebraska," department personnel reported on its social media accounts.

Individuals who receive one of these packages should not open it. The seeds should not be planted, either.

Anyone receiving a sealed seed packet should keep packets and mailing packaging, including the mailing label, in a sealed bag and contact the local USDA APHIS office for further instruction.

Any citizen receiving one of these packages should notify the local USDA APHIS office directly by calling 402-434-2346. A phone number and contact information will be required. Further guidance on handling of the packages will be provided to those that call.
